Mango AI has introduced an artificial intelligence image-to-video generator that transforms static images into compelling video content, enabling content creators, marketers, educators, and other users to produce dynamic visual material from photographs without needing advanced editing expertise or specialized software. The platform begins with uploading an image in formats including JPG, JPEG, PNG, or WebP, followed by an optional text prompt to describe desired motion or scene direction, with the AI analyzing the image to generate videos incorporating natural movements and realistic details.
The system integrates two state-of-the-art AI models for the conversion process. Seedance 1.5 Pro specializes in delivering cinematic motion and sound coordination for cohesive results, while Vidu Q2 Pro prioritizes precise frame handling and enhanced visual elements in generated clips, contributing to videos with smooth animations and visual coherence. Users can adjust advanced settings, with video length ranging from 1 to 5 seconds for short clips suitable for social media, advertisements, or educational materials, and resolution options including 480p, 540p, 720p, and 1080p to balance quality with file size or processing time.
An audio generation option adds sound elements like background music aligned with the scene when selected, increasing immersion for the final output. The tool addresses various applications: marketers can animate product photos into demonstrations or ads, companies can transform logos into professional introductions, educators can bring historical images or diagrams to life for interactive lessons, and storytellers and artists can visualize concepts through motion.
